Ardwell Bay is a picturesque coastal area located in the southwest region of Scotland, specifically in Ayrshire. It is renowned for its stunning natural beauty and tranquil atmosphere, making it a popular destination for both locals and tourists alike.

Situated on the shores of the Irish Sea, Ardwell Bay offers bre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ding landscape. The bay stretches over a mile long and features a sandy beach, which is ideal for leisurely walks, sunbathing, and picnicking. The crystal-clear waters of the bay also provide opportunities for swimming and other water activities during the summer months.

In addition to its natural allure, Ardwell Bay boasts a diverse range of flora and fauna. The area is known for its rich biodiversity, with an abundance of marine life and coastal birds. Visitors can often spot seals, dolphins, and a variety of bird species, including oystercatchers and cormorants.

Ardwell Bay is well-equipped with facilities to cater to visitors' needs. There is a car park nearby, ensuring easy access to the bay. Additionally, there are public toilets and a small café where visitors can grab refreshments and snacks.

Overall, Ardwell Bay is a hidden gem in Ayrshire, offering a peaceful and idyllic coastal escape. Its natural beauty, sandy beach, and diverse wildlife make it a must-visit destination for nature enthusiasts and those seeking a tranquil retreat by the sea.
